Which word is more common?
Drawing is more commonly used than draughtsmanship in everyday language. Drawing is a versatile term that covers a wide range of contexts, while draughtsmanship is a more specialized term used primarily in technical or architectural fields.
What’s the difference in the tone of formality between draughtsmanship and drawing?
Draughtsmanship is typically associated with a formal and technical tone, while drawing can be employed in various formality levels, allowing it to be used in both formal and informal contexts.
